June 14 Unveiled in September of 1976, Running Fence was an art installation designed to articulate the harmony between art and nature. Created by the artist Christo, the installation was composed of white surplus fabric originally woven for automobile air bags supported by steel posts. The 5.5 meter high fence stood for a brief fourteen days before it was dismantled, winding through the Northern California landscape from Petaluma to the Pacific Ocean, some 24 miles away. |
